Pros

Most coworkers were amazing, a lot of teamwork, mostly flexible schedule, room for growth in different aspects. Definitely a good starting out job to teach responsibility, learn about animals, and taking care of them.

Cons

New change in management chain meant losing good managers to fit their new order, or some had to step down and take massive pay cuts. The store manager i personally had was a not so great person who mainly stayed in the office for 75% of his shift, would take his hour long lunch late, then would leave any hour early for no reason. If we had to cut hours, he would leave or just not show up despite being salaried. Even other managers agreed that it made no sense for him to do so. Once they changed our management layout, 95% of employees became unhappy to the point that regular customers could sense the difference. Also, unless you're a dog groomer or manager, there's no full time (at least in a microstore), so no benefits like health insurance, 401k, or any other similar, which makes no sense seeing how big of a corporation they are. The insurance they do offer for full time employees is absolute garbage and super expensive from what I've been told by the ones who qualify for it. Lastly, this has nothing to do with the store personally, but the pet supplier: ENOUGH GUINEA PIGS!! Control how many are being bred verses what you're giving the store! I watched so many guinea pigs basically become free since they were at the store for so long, it was heartbreaking.
